Follow this link to our YouTube playlist to learn about some of the truly amazing work that’s already underway to protect and enhance all that we share.

You’ll hear from Shayda Naficy about her work with Corporate Accountability International to stop the World Bank from promoting water privatization, and from Emily Simons of The Beehive Design Collective about how graphics can help communities impacted by overwhelming forces including globalization and climate change. Rafael Aguilera describes his new project called Liberation Permaculture, which aims to revolutionize the way people relate to the natural world and each other, and Carina Millstone gives us the lowdown on the “London Orchard Project”:http://thelondonorchardproject.org/.

These individuals—and many more who you’ll meet here —attended our first-ever Commons Solutions Lab at Blue Mountain Center.
